Waterton CEO Helps Raise $5.9M for Holocaust Museum

Waterton co-founder and CEO David Schwartz (right) and wife Jamie Diamond Schwartz were the co-chairs of the Risa K. Lambert "What You Do Matters" luncheon last week at the Sheraton Chicago Hotel and Towers. The event raised $5.9M for the US Holocaust Museum's "Never Again: What You Do Matters" program, which works to keep Holocaust memory alive as a transformative force in the 21st century. Among the speakers were Gov. Bruce Rauner, Mayor Rahm Emanuel (both were honorary co-chairs), Moroccan Ambassador to the US Rachad Bouhlal, and Jeffrey Goldberg (left), national correspondent for The Atlantic. More than 2,000 people attended the luncheon.
